Bahrain Qualy: Rosberg on pole

Nico Rosberg will start the Bahrain GP from pole position after upsetting the formbook to defy Mercedes team-mate Lewis Hamilton.Thrashed in Malaysia a week ago, and beaten in every practice session this weekend the German gained a reassuring measure of revenge over Hamilton by scoring his first qualifying defeat over the World Championship favourite this season. But while the dominant Mercedes outfit continues to resemble Red Bull of 2009-203, the World Champions still look a shadow of their former selves with Sebastian Vettel suffering the indignity of taking F1's version of an early bath at the end of Q2.
